Artful Women

Artful Women celebrates 40 years of providing a platform for talented women artists to showcase their work. From paintings and beadwork to photography, sculpture, and mixed media, artists from across the state come together to create a diverse, month-long exhibition Artful Women celebrates the creativity of Wisconsin artists, with a portion of artwork sales supporting the Wisconsin Women’s Network’s mission and programs.

Special thanks to longtime WWN supporter Kathryn Lederhause for her leadership of this important program that uplifts and celebrates local artists, and to the entire team of incredible volunteers for making Artful Women possible!

We are also grateful to the UW Health Art Program for its longstanding partnership and for providing a space at University Hospital to showcase Artful Women annually since 2002. Their continued support has helped connect Wisconsin artists and their work with patients, visitors, staff, and community members for more than two decades.
